The utilization of carbon quantum dots (CQDs) has garnered significant attention in the field of anti-counterfeiting due to their unique optical properties and facile synthesis methods.The outstanding fluorescence quantum yield and narrow emission spectrum of CQDs make them ideal candidates for developing secure and reliable anti-counterfeiting technologies.In this province-funded application, we propose to explore the potential of CQDs in enhancing the security of various products and documents against counterfeiting.
近年来,碳量子点(CQDs)在防伪领域的应用因其独特的光学性质和简便的合成方法而受到广泛关注。

CQDs卓越的荧光量子产率和狭窄的发射光谱使其成为开发安全和可靠防伪技术的理想选择。

在本省基金申请书中,我们提出探索CQDs在增强各种产品和文件防伪安全性的潜力。

Furthermore, the excellent biocompatibility and environmental stability of CQDs make them suitable for applications in various industries, including electronics, packaging, and printing.The unique optical properties of CQDs, such as tunable fluorescence and strong photostability, enable the development of advanced anti-counterfeiting
strategies that are difficult to replicate by counterfeiters.The proposed research will focus on the synthesis and characterization of CQDs with tailored optical properties, and the development of anti-counterfeiting applications based on CQDs.
此外,CQDs优异的生物相容性和环境稳定性使其适用于各种行业,包括电子、包装和印刷。

CQDs独特的光学性质,如可调荧光和强光稳定性,使得开发先进的防伪策略成为可能,而这些策略难以被造假者复制。

拟议的研究将重点关注具有定制光学性质的CQDs的合成和表征,以及基于CQDs的防伪应用的开发。
